Rainbow Gold Campers Arrive
Escorted by hundreds of motorcyclists, 41 Idaho children diagnosed with cancer arrived at the Cathedral Pines location of Camp Rainbow Gold on Sunday afternoon to start their six-day camp north of Ketchum. The camp is a program of the American Cancer Society, which provides a medically supervised, activity-filled camping experience for the kids. Staffed by loads of volunteers, the children learn and share many life lessons and experiences. The camp has been in existence for 28 years, 20 of which have been at Cathedral Pines.
